PS Bitok Confirms KJSEA Results by Dec 11 and Grade 10 Placements Before Christmas - November 2025

Basic Education Principal Secretary Julius Bitok announced that results for the first-ever Kenya Junior Secondary Education Assessment (KJSEA) for Grade 9 learners will be released by December 11. Following the release of the exam results, Bitok confirmed that Grade 10 placement letters will be issued before Christmas. The selection for Grade 10 is also expected to be completed before the Christmas holiday. In a related development, the Kenya National Examination Council (KNEC), which administers the assessment, has issued a warning against a fake news item circulating about a mass recruitment drive. KNEC urged Kenyans to exercise due diligence when applying for jobs, as numerous phony recruitment agents are active.

Key Highlights

The Kenya National Examination Council (KNEC) has issued a warning against a fake news item circulating about a mass recruitment drive. KNEC urged Kenyans to exercise due diligence when applying for jobs, as numerous phony recruitment agents are active.

  • KNEC advertises job vacancies exclusively on its official website or in the government publication, MyGov, released every Tuesday.
  • The council's last recruitment announcement was on June 10, seeking assessors for Kenya Certificate of Secondary Education (KCSE) oral and practical tests.
  • Those recruited in June would assess eight specific subjects, including power mechanics, electricity, aviation technology, and various oral language exams, for the 2025 KCSE examination.

Key Highlights

Basic Education Principal Secretary Julius Bitok announced that results for the first-ever Kenya Junior Secondary Education Assessment (KJSEA) for Grade 9 learners will be released by December 11, with Grade 10 selection completed before Christmas.

  • Over 2.4 million senior school places have been secured for 1.1 million learners.
  • The Ministry of Education (MoE) aims for learners to report to senior school by January 12, 2026.
  • The KJSEA, which ran from October 27 to November 3, is the first national examination under the Competency-Based Curriculum (CBC) to ensure smooth transition to senior school.

Key Highlights

Basic Education Principal Secretary Julius Bitok has confirmed that Grade 10 placement letters will be issued before Christmas, following the release of Kenya Junior School Education Assessment (KJSEA) exam results by December 11.

  • Approximately 1.1 million learners are expected to report to their senior schools by January 12, 2026.
  • PS Bitok assured parents there are no changes to school fees, reiterating that the government's free education policy remains in effect.
  • The ministry is finalizing a school verification process to ensure timely release of capitation next year, triggered by the Auditor General’s recommendations.
